Abstract
This report on the third and final stage of the International Collaborative Program concentrates on the analysis of internal and external variability of carbon-14 dates obtained from samples involved in the full carbon-14 dating process. In all, 38 laboratories took part in this stage with most producing eight carbon-14 dates from three sets of duplicate material (e.g. , wood, shell, and peat) and two single samples of wood of known ages 190 years apart. From the three sets of duplicates for each laboratory, the internal precision of most laboratories was adequate; six labs grossly underestimated their internal reproducibility. From the carbon-14 determinations from the five distinct samples for each laboratory, the authors discovered significant systematic biases, often greater than 100 years, in 15 laboratories and even accounting for bias, 12 laboratories had significantly greater external variability than explained by their quoted errors. In total, 23 out of the 38 laboratories in this stage of the study failed to meet these three basic criteria for an adequate performance in the production of carbon-14 dates.
